Universal Pictures and 87North have premiered the first trailer for “Nobody,” the upcoming sequel to the acclaimed Bob Odenkirk-led 2021 action feature. Odenkirk is back as suburban husband, father and workaholic assassin Hutch Mansell. Four years after he inadvertently took on the Russian mob, Hutch remains $30 million in debt to the criminal organization. So he is working it off with an unending string of hits on international thugs. Much as he likes the slam-bang action of his ‘job’, Hutch and his wife Becca (Connie Nielsen) find themselves overworked and drifting apart. So, they decide to take their kids (Gage Munroe, Paisley Cadorath) on a short getaway to Wild Bill’s Majestic Midway and Waterpark, the one and only place where Hutch and his brother Harry (RZA) went on a vacation as kids. With Hutch’s dad (Christopher Lloyd) in tow, the family arrives in the small tourist town of Plummerville for some fun in the sun. But when a minor encounter with some town bullies yanks the family into the crosshairs of a corrupt theme-park operator (John Ortiz) and his shady sheriff (Colin Hanks), Hutch finds himself the focus of the most unhinged, blood-thirsty crime boss he (or anyone) has ever encountered (Sharon Stone). Timo Tjahjanto (“The Night Comes For Us”) directs the film from a screenplay by Derek Kolstad, Aaron Rabin, Odenkirk, and Umair Aleem. Odenkirk, Kelly McCormick, David Leitch, Marc Provissiero and Braden Aftergood produce. Universal releases “Nobody 2” in cinemas on August 15th. https://www.darkhorizons.com/first-trailer-bob-odenkirk-in-nobody-2/
